Transaction 76159c4ee44c07fcca65fffe9ec430262bc6fb9eecc9138154910761a1cda6bc
1 Input
1 Output
-
76159c4ee44c07fcca65fffe9ec430262bc6fb9eecc9138154910761a1cda6bc:0
- value
- 366203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 692d74c4b064a2b6508723bb5d017108cb6a2b84 OP_EQUAL
- address
- 3BH9L2sAB2PqzMZgW3qgBFcQtYRF7xpgAW